Areas of Strategic Management covered in Level 7 Extended Diploma in Strategic Management (General)

The Level 7 Extended Diploma in Strategic Management (General) covers a wide range of areas in strategic management to provide students with a comprehensive understanding of the subject. Some of the key areas covered in this diploma program include:

1. Strategic Planning Understanding the process of developing and implementing strategic plans to achieve organizational goals.
2. Strategic Leadership Exploring different leadership styles and their impact on organizational strategy and performance.
3. Strategic Marketing Analyzing market trends, consumer behavior, and competitive landscape to develop effective marketing strategies.
4. Strategic Human Resource Management Understanding the role of HR in aligning human capital with organizational strategy and goals.
5. Strategic Financial Management Managing financial resources effectively to support strategic initiatives and drive organizational growth.
6. Strategic Change Management Implementing change initiatives to adapt to evolving market conditions and achieve strategic objectives.

By covering these key areas of strategic management, the Level 7 Extended Diploma in Strategic Management (General) equips students with the knowledge and skills needed to excel in leadership roles and drive organizational success.
